Amouage Opens a New Chapter with Opus XVI – Timber, A Monument to Ancient Wisdom

02 Sep 2025

Amouage has unveiled its latest addition to the Library Collection, Opus XVI – Timber, a fragrance that pays homage to the age-old wisdom carried by the world’s most enduring creations: the towering sequoias of California and the revered frankincense trees of Oman.

Crafted by perfumer Alexis Grugeon under the creative direction of Renaud Salmon, Timber is a daring exploration of woods. From the first impression, it evokes monumentality—stately, vertical, and immovable like a sequoia. Yet as the scent evolves, a multitude of nuances emerge. Cypress, cardamom, and lavandin offer brightness and a sense of openness, while frankincense, juniper, and fir balsam bring an aromatic strength that connects past and present. The base anchors the composition with palo santo, sandalwood, cedarwood, vetiver, patchouli, and a touch of vanilla bourbon, embodying an unshakeable authority that is both timeless and forward-looking.

Presented in Amouage’s signature khanjar flacon in a soft Cashmere hue, the bottle is accompanied by an outer sleeve designed by Belgian artist Louise Mertens. The vertical band running from top to bottom recalls the eternal rise of trees through history, a striking visual echo of the fragrance’s inspiration.

Timber is available worldwide from September 1st. At a concentration of 25% eau de parfum, it retails for approximately AUD $599 (100ml), reflecting the artistry and craftsmanship at the heart of the Omani High Perfumery house.

With Timber, Amouage expands its Library Collection with a creation that is at once monumental and approachable, a reminder that the wisdom of the past can illuminate the path forward.
